Hey guys.

Im helping my friend find his car. He left it at his dads house afew years and they lost touch, when they finally spoke again his dad had sold the car, so im looking for it on some forums and just hoping for some luck.

Heres some details.

The car was in Boronia, Victoria. And from what ive heard very cheap for what it was.

VK Calais (digi dash, luxo interior etc)
A sort of dark blue/green colour
Brock bodykit
Heavily worked 308
Alot of the back end is fibreglass
LSD
5 or 6 speed manual
Really heavy clutch
18" chrome wheels
Airhorn
Straight gas
It had 2 massive subs in the boot

This car went thought alot of gearboxes and alot of tyres.
Any help I can get from this forum would be fantastic. Even if you can tell me that its been wrapped around a tree. Pictures would be even better. Hopefully someone will remember it from a while ago and will know whether its changed.
